ISO 6892-1:2016

Metallic materials - Tensile testing - Part 1: Method of test at room temperature

ISO 6892-1:2016 specifies the method for tensile testing of metallic materials and defines the mechanical properties which can be determined at room temperature.

NOTE Annex A contains further recommendations for computer controlled testing machines.
